Output 068ab133804715cb14a94f94de782f4ddbacd73658fd56972c05e31dc211cfed:0

value
1909500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a324f94352c0e335900f617e2cf3b6a43028669 OP_EQUAL
address
3Cq8dc8kVdm3DWBqSXwNKbfnBYYpNhpQZ7
transaction
068ab133804715cb14a94f94de782f4ddbacd73658fd56972c05e31dc211cfed
confirmations
300653
spent
true